The Role of a Certificate III in Early Childhood Education and Care
A professional career as an early childhood educator is what the Certificate III in Early Childhood Education and Care programme is meant to prepare students for. It offers an extensive curriculum that addresses many different subjects, such as child development, learning techniques, health and safety, communication skills, and curriculum preparation. Aspiring teachers gain invaluable knowledge of child psychology and behaviour from completing this programme, helping them to provide safe and encouraging learning environments.
Hands-On Learning and Practical Experience
The Certificate III in Early Childhood Education and Care program’s focus on practical experience is one of its most distinctive elements. A specified number of supervised hours in actual early childhood settings are needed for students to graduate. They are able to use theoretical information in a real-world setting thanks to this practical experience, which helps them comprehend child development, behaviour modification, and successful teaching methods better. Individuals can better prepare for the difficulties and rewards of working with young children by gaining these practical experiences.

Ways to Advance Your Education and Career
While preparing individuals for immediate employment, a Certificate III in Early Childhood Education and Care also acts as a launching pad for future education and career advancement. A Diploma in Early Childhood Education and Care or a Bachelor’s degree in Education are two further credentials that many recent graduates decide to pursue. The leadership positions, curriculum development, and specialised fields in early childhood education are made available by these advanced credentials.
